Crossville products pre-approved for CHPS

Floor Covering News

—Crossville-produced tile, porcelain tile panels and porcelain slab products have received pre-approved status through the Collaborative for High Performing Schools (CHPS). The post Crossville products pre-approved for CHPS appeared first on Floor Covering News.

The Art of Quality Tile Installations

CUSTOM Insights Blog

The biggest challenge we see on jobsites today is a result of the move away from an 8" x 8" or 12" x 12" tile, to 12" x 24" being the standard and tiles up to 48" being common. It is also the tile contractor’s responsibility to backbutter large format or cupped porcelain even if it is not called out in the specifications.
